Aap To Aise Na The (meaning-you were not like this) is a 1980 Hindi movie directed by Ambrish Sangal, starring Raj Babbar, Deepak Parashar, Ranjeeta Kaur, Madan Puri and Om Shivpuri. The movie is still remembered for its song "Tu Is Tarah Se Meri Zindagi Mein Shamil Hai", which is sung by three Singers in three Singles.

Rab Ne Bana Di Jodi (transl. A Match Made in Heaven), also known by its initialism as RNBDJ, is a 2008 Indian Hindi-language romantic comedy film written and directed by Aditya Chopra and produced by his father Yash Chopra under their production banner of Yash Raj Films.

Newton is a 2017 Indian Hindi-language black comedy-drama film directed and co-written by Amit V. Masurkar. [3] [4] The film stars Rajkummar Rao in the title role of a government servant who is sent to a politically sensitive area of central India on election duty.
Raaz (transl. Secret) is a 2002 Indian supernatural horror film directed by Vikram Bhatt.The film stars Dino Morea and Bipasha Basu in lead roles, with Malini Sharma and Ashutosh Rana in supporting roles.
